Why does a drum produce louder sound when struck hard?

The more air in a drum, the lower the note. The less air in a drum, the higher the note. Volume depends on the size of the vibrations that are made. Hit a drum hard and this makes big vibrations and a loud sound.

Why does beating a drum produces sound?

For example, when a drum is struck, the flexible skin (sometimes called a membrane) of the drum vibrates. The compression and expansion of the air on either side of the vibrating membrane produces differences in air pressure. The pressure differences generate a sound wave that propagates outward from the drum surface.

How do you increase the loudness of a drum?

Here are a few simple changes that can increase your drumming volume.

  1. Hit in the middle of the head.
  2. Play rimshots.
  3. Play heel-up on the kick drum pedal.
  4. Use larger sticks.
  5. Use a combination of your wrist and arm.

What is the sound of a drum called?

A set of wires (called snares) is stretched across a drum head at the bottom of the drum. The vibration of the bottom drum head against the snares produces the drum’s characteristic “cracking” tone. How does playing a guitar make a sound louder?

Have You Ever Wondered… Changing the amplitude of a sound wave changes its loudness or intensity. If you are playing a guitar, the vibrations of the strings force nearby air molecules to compress and expand. The volume of your guitar playing depends on how hard or softly you pluck the strings.

Why does a plucking of a string make a sound louder?

When you pluck a string gently, the sound will be softer because you have transferred less energy to the string. By using less energy, the string does not vibrate as much and will move less air than if you had plucked the same string forcefully. On the other hand, if you pluck the same string with a lot of force, the note will be much louder.
